Fig S2 Effects of Rhizophagus intraradices (R. int), Funneliformis mosseae (F. mos) or both fungi combined in comparison to the non-AMF control on levels of flavonoids (a), and phenolic acids (b) in moringa leaves, with the respective results of the two-way factorial ANOVA. Significance levels of F statistics are *, ** and *** corresponding to P < 0.05, 0.01 and 0.001, respectively, and are in bold. Mean ± SE, N = 10. For detailed ANOVA summary see Table S2.
